Abstract

Introduction: Business updating and competitiveness have not been alien to the Cuban context, where labor law institutions are being perfected, namely: the legal protection of labor inventions; generating transformations in the Cuban legal structural order in the order of their legal protection within the formalization of the Labor Legal Relationship following the Labor Code "Law No. 116 of 2014." Multiple questions remain on the part of inventors and employers, the latter lacking business culture on the subject, especially for Cuban universities, institutions generating science and technology where professors transversalize their work performance from the role of researchers and their professionalizing capacities. Materials and methods: Data and information were triangulated in order to achieve a better interpretation of them and achieve the pertinent verification. Content analysis constitutes the technique that facilitates the documentary analysis of those that express, through their information value, the significant data that allow collecting information about the current situation. Results: The promotion and increase of labor inventions can undoubtedly increase the generation of intangible assets and represent the contribution of the knowledge economy to the country's development, boosting business competitiveness; intellectual property is a tool for sociocultural and economic growth. Discussion: Due to these particularities, inventors or authors must be aware of the patentability requirements and the registration procedure to comply with their inalienable rights to registration and exclusive powers. Conclusions: In Cuba, there is no specific legislation on labor inventions; it is regulated only briefly in Decree Law No. 290 of 2012. The Labor Code, Law No. 116 of 2014, does not regulate this matter. Rather, it is inferred from the rights and duties of workers at the time of formalizing employment relationships and compliance with trade secrets.
